Default Can we still fly? One outstanding query on a medical.

We're all in a bit of a frenzy here as our sons medical has a query on it which we know the answer to but are waiting for his specialist to put it in writing and hoping and praying that it will satisfy the requirements for him to get his visa.

Stupidly we have flights booked for the 11th Feb. We're wondering if we can get our belongings ready for shipping (but hold in storage until we have the go ahead for him) and still fly with him on a visit visa. It would mean requesting our passports and visas back and his visa. If he is granted a visa can we get it for him whilst out there?

We've sent these questions directly as we'll but haven't got a response yet. Just wondering if anyone has been through this and managed to make it work?

I can think of two down sides to that... Coming on a visitor visa, he'd have to have onward travel arrangements from NZ and if the intention is for him to start school straight away, he'd initially be classed as an international Student and hence subject to higher school fees....

I believe this is a risky proposition. Did your son's medical get referred to a medical assessor? We were in the same situation with my daughter's visitor visa and it took longer than we expected to get the MA's report. When he did report back and my daughter was found to be of an unacceptable standard of health, the letter indicated that if we tried to travel on a tourist visa she could be refused entry. In your case, since it sounds like he will most likely be of an acceptable standard of health, this might not be the case, but I would be very careful with an unresolved medical question as it's a very long flight to take just to be turned away at the other end!

We had a situation, not the same - but may be useful - between applying for our visas and getting them, we decided to spend a few moths travelling en route to NZ, which meant we couldn't get the visas into our passports as we obviously had those with us.
When we reached Australia, we were pulled up on not having flights out of NZ booked - we showed the visa emails / correspondence we had and they rang immigration and confirmed we were promised a visa. On arrival in NZ we had to be interviewed again, but were given a 6 month visitor visa without buying tickets out again. The alternative would have been to buy onward (and refundable) flights out of NZ and got the 6 month visitor visa which all tourists can get.
Perhaps you can just get an onward flight for the boy, and that will give you six months to clear everything up, or to realize you can't stay in NZ and enjoy a very long holiday before returning to the UK!
Difficult times, but we were very upfront and found immigration etc to have a modicum of flexibility and humanity!
